European Multidisciplinary Seafloor and Water Column Observatory (EMSO)
The European Multidisciplinary Seafloor and Water-Column Observatory (EMSO) is a distributed, multidisciplinary research infrastructure involving eight European member states: Italy, Spain, Portugal, France, Ireland, Norway, Greece, and Romania. Established on the ESFRI Roadmap in 2006 and formalized as a European Research Infrastructure Consortium (ERIC) in 2016, EMSO aims to explore, monitor, and understand oceanic phenomena and their critical impact on the Earth system.
